In today’s fast-paced financial world, the dream of “earning while you sleep” has become more achievable than ever. Among all passive income models, rental income stands tall as one of the most reliable, predictable, and scalable strategies. Whether you're a full-time investor or someone looking to diversify income streams, renting out property is a proven way to build wealth.
1. Consistent Monthly Cash Flow
The biggest appeal of rental properties? Regular income. Unlike stocks or crypto, rental income comes in predictably every month. That cash flow can cover expenses, pay EMIs, or simply add to your savings.
2. Appreciation Over Time
While you're earning rental income, your property’s value often increases. Real estate appreciates over the years, especially in growing urban areas. That means you earn in two ways—monthly rent and property value gains.
3. Tax Benefits
Most governments, including Bangladesh, offer tax deductions for real estate investors. You may be eligible to write off mortgage interest, repairs, depreciation, and property taxes. That translates to more money in your pocket.
4. Inflation-Proof Income
As living costs go up, so do rental prices. This makes rental income naturally inflation-protected. While other passive income sources may lose value, rental income typically increases, keeping pace with the economy.
5. Minimal Day-to-Day Involvement
Thanks to property managers and digital rent collection, you don’t have to deal with tenants or maintenance daily. It’s a “set it and monitor it” model—especially beneficial for NRBs (Non-Resident Bangladeshis) or busy professionals.
6. Diversification & Risk Reduction
If you already invest in shares, gold, or businesses, adding a rental property spreads your risk. Real estate acts as a financial cushion, especially during uncertain times.
7. Long-Term Wealth Creation
Over time, a property not only pays for itself through rent—it also becomes a fully-owned asset. Later, you can sell it, refinance it, or pass it on as inheritance. It's a slow but solid path to generational wealth.
8. Perfect for Bangladesh’s Growing Cities
Cities like Dhaka, Chattogram, and Sylhet are experiencing a rise in working professionals and university students. That means higher demand for rentals—especially in gated communities, near universities, or business districts.
Final Thoughts
Rental income may not make you rich overnight—but it offers stability, scalability, and real freedom. Whether it’s a flat, duplex, or even a shared hostel unit, investing in rental real estate is truly a smart passive strategy that grows with you.
